The recipe was sausage stuffed portabella mushroom caps. Essentially you bake the caps up and then cook up some sausage, onion, and spinach (I used broccoli) to then combine with some egg and a little coconut flour.  Put the sausage mixture on top of the mushroom caps and broil for 5 minutes. Lastly top with tomato sauce. Delish!!

For those familiar with the detox lingo- this is my first round of the detox and I'm doing level 3 with one exception: I decided to do the cleanse after I had gone grocery shopping so I have some fruit that I'm technically not supposed to have. (Your choices are typically either a green apple or a green-tipped banana) So- I will still be only having one piece of fruit a day but am going to not let those pieces of fruit go to waste.
